I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S

 3

When using an electrical appliance, 

basic precautions should be observed, 

including the following: 

REAd ALL  

INSTRUCTIONS 

BEFORE USINg YOUR 

UPRIghT VACUUM.  
Always connect to a polarized outlet  

(left slot is wider than right). Unplug 

from outlet when not in use and before 

conducting maintenance. 

   WARNINg: To 

reduce the risk of fire, 

electric shock, or injury:

 

 

Do not modify the polarized plug to fit a  

non-polarized outlet or extension cord.

 

Do not leave vacuum cleaner unattended 

when it is plugged in.

 

Unplug from outlet when not in use and  

before servicing.

 

Do not use outdoors or on wet surfaces.

 

Do not allow children to operate vacuum  

cleaner or use as a toy.

 

Close attention is necessary when used 

by or near children.

 

Do not use for any purpose other than 

described in this User’s Guide.

 

Use only manufacturer’s recommended  

attachments.

 

Do not use with damaged cord or plug.

 

If appliance is not working as it should,  

has been dropped, damaged, left out-

doors, or dropped into water, have it 

repaired at an authorized service center.

 

Do not pull or carry by cord, use cord as 

a handle, close a door on cord, or pull 

cord around sharp edges or corners. Do 

not run appliance over cord. Keep cord 

away from heated surfaces.

 

Do not unplug by pulling on cord. To 

unplug, grasp the plug, not the cord.

 

Do not handle vacuum cleaner or plug 

with wet hands.

 

Do not put any object into openings.  

Do not use with any opening blocked; 

keep openings free of dust, lint, hair, 

and anything that may reduce air flow.

 

Keep hair, loose clothing, fingers, and all 

parts of body away from openings and 

moving parts.

 

Turn off all controls before plugging or  

unplugging vacuum cleaner.

 

Use extra care when cleaning stairs.

 

Do not pick up flammable materials 

(lighter fluid, gasoline, kerosene, etc.) or 

use in the presence of explosive liquids 

or vapors.

 

Do not pick up toxic material (chlorine 

bleach, ammonia, drain cleaner, etc.).

 

Do not use vacuum cleaner in an 

enclosed space filled with vapors given 

off by oil base paint, paint thinner, some 

moth proofing substances, flammable 

dust, or other explosive or toxic vapors.

 

Do not pick up hard or sharp objects 

such as glass, nails, screws, coins, etc.

 

Do not pick up anything that is burning  

or smoking, such as cigarettes, matches, 

or hot ashes.

 

Do not use without filters in place.

 

Use only on dry, indoor surfaces.

 

Keep appliance on a level surface.

ThIS APPLIANCE 

hAS A POLARIZEd 

PLUg.

To reduce the risk of electric shock, 

this appliance has a polarized plug (one 

blade is wider than the other). This plug 

will fit in a polarized outlet only one 

way. If the plug does not fit fully in the 

outlet, reverse the plug. If it still does 

not fit, contact a qualified electrician to 

install a proper outlet. Do not change 

the plug in any way.

This model is for household use only.
